Summary
Edwin Evans Sr. is a human[1]. Edwin Evans Sr. was born on 1844[2]. Edwin Evans Sr. died on December 21, 1923[3]. Edwin Evans Sr. worked as a musicologist[4], organist[5], translator[6], and musician[7].
